Mixed-use multi-units in southern and central Maine
559 MINOT AVENUE, Auburn — $425,000 3 beds, 2 baths, 3,200 SF One three-bedroom residential unit sits above a storefront currently occupied by Dag’s Bait & Tackle Shop. The main building is surrounded by parking spaces and Taylor Brook, to which the property has direct access so it can divert water to maintain the live […]

Homes in Maine listed around $375,000
$375,000 was the statewide median sales price for October, according to the most recent data from Maine Listings.
